Hello-my ex bought a house and put my name on the Mortgage. My name is not on the Note. I was told we had to do this so if something happened to him I would be able to take over the house. He stopped making payments and I recieved a summons that we are both being sued. How do I get myself removed from the Mortgage since he can not refi the house?

Hi newgal,
As far as I know, your ex will have to refinance the loan in order to remove your name from the mortgage. Your ex may speak to the lender about Novation which is also a way to transfer mortgage. However, lenders always prefer refinance over novation.
